Outdoor Adventures in Stowe, Vermont

The sweeping Green Mountains of Vermont are the perfect backdrop for leaf-peeping and fall hikes.

  • Sterling Pond Trail at Smugglers’ Notch: Hike to the top and cast a line in Vermont’s highest trout pond.
  • Bingham Falls & Moss Glen Falls: Two of the most iconic waterfalls in Stowe, Vermont, fall foliage photos.
  • Stowe Pinnacle: A classic hike offering panoramic views from Camels Hump to Mount Mansfield, Vermont’s tallest peak.

Things to do in Stowe, Vermont, in October

Stowe is famous for its cozy New England traditions, and fall is the best time to experience them.

  • Cold Hollow Cider Mill: Sip fresh-pressed apple cider, snack on warm cider donuts, and stock up on Vermont fall treats.
  • Explore Stowe Village: Grab a pumpkin spice latte at Black Cap Coffee, browse Shaw’s General Store, or shop artisan crafts at Remarkable Things.
  • Stowe Mountain Resort Gondola: Ride to the top for breathtaking views of Mount Mansfield foliage.

 

On-the-Go Activities in Stowe

For travelers who like to stay active, Stowe offers endless opportunities to explore while enjoying the scenery.

  • Scenic Drive on Route 108: Wind your way through Smugglers’ Notch foliage drive, one of the most dramatic New England fall road trips.

Craft Beer in Stowe: Breweries Worth Visiting

Stowe is also a destination for craft beer lovers, home to some of the best breweries in Vermont.

  • The Alchemist: Known worldwide for Heady Topper, a legendary double IPA.
  • Idletyme Brewing Company: Enjoy European-inspired brews with a Vermont twist on their lively patio.
  • Von Trapp Bierhall: Taste Austrian-style lagers brewed by the Trapp family while enjoying fall in the Green Mountains.
